# HG changeset patch # User Stu Tomlinson # Date 1180318841 0 # Node ID 9e585c2dbf077fa9875fbe6b1bbec6de8f78ffd2 # Parent 203b45c4c8a0ef3dfe02afd6bc72603e01c965d1 Tidy up protocol version detection diff -r 203b45c4c8a0 -r 9e585c2dbf07 libpurple/protocols/msn/notification.c --- a/libpurple/protocols/msn/notification.c Mon May 28 02:15:55 2007 +0000 +++ b/libpurple/protocols/msn/notification.c Mon May 28 02:20:41 2007 +0000 @@ -325,10 +325,9 @@ g_snprintf(proto_str, sizeof(proto_str), "MSNP%d", session->protocol_ver); - for (i = 1; i < cmd->param_count -1; i++) + for (i = 1; i < cmd->param_count; i++) { - purple_debug_info("MaYuan","%s,proto_str:%s\n",cmd->params[i],proto_str); - if (strcmp(cmd->params[i], proto_str) >= 0) + if (!strcmp(cmd->params[i], proto_str)) { protocol_supported = TRUE; break;